According to the Southern Poverty Law Center, the history of the city’s founding dates back to 1926, when a ... Web11 nov. 2016 · 7. Both its and their are pronouns. While its is a singular pronoun, their is a plural pronoun. A company is a collective noun. In AmE, Company takes a singular verb form and singular pronoun. While in BrE, Company takes a plural verb form and plural …
